样式logging文档python

python初学者学习笔记-第七章-面向对象

chapter7/面向对象 7.1 面向对象基础 7.1.1 定义 类:同一类的属性和方法的集合; 对象:类的实例化就是对象; 7.1.2 特征 类的三大特性:封装,继承,和多态; 封装 封装就是将属性和方法相捆绑,形成一个整体; 封装可以提高程序的简洁性和安全性; 使用者只需调用程序的相关接口,不 ......
初学者 对象 笔记 python

python初学者学习笔记-第八章-模块和包

chapter8/模块和包 8.1. 模块 8. 1.1 模块简介 类、函数、变量等,都可重复使用。 为了方便调用,我们通常把他们放到Python文件之中。 单个文件的代码阅读和调用都比较混乱。 代码最好分开存储,相似功能的代码放在一起。 模块可以帮助我们实现这样的功能。 后缀为py的文件都是pyt ......
初学者 模块 笔记 python

python初学者学习笔记-第六章-迭代器和生成器

chapter6/迭代器和生成器 6.1 迭代器 6.1.1 迭代基础 迭代是一种算法,其目的是收敛到一个值; 本次迭代的终值是下次迭代的初始值; 迭代是所有计算机语言的基本算法; 可迭代对象都可以进行迭代; 怎么去检验可迭代对象? 6.1.2 迭代器 迭代器可以进行迭代操作; 迭代器只能往前不会后 ......
生成器 初学者 笔记 python

【re】[HNCTF 2022 Week1]calc_jail_beginner_level1(JAIL) --沙箱逃逸,python模板注入

查看附件 可以看到,这次过滤挺多重要的字符,比如\,'等字符,还过滤的字母i和b,这道题可通过python模板注入:(ssti注入) # 下面是渐变过程().__class__.__base__.__subclasses__() getattr(().__class__, '__base__')._ ......

Python - .egg 文件(python 蛋)

Python 什么是 Python 蛋(Python egg) 在本文中,我们将介绍 Python 蛋(Python egg)是什么以及它在 Python 程序开发中的作用。Python 蛋是一种用于管理和分发 Python 代码的软件包格式。它是一种打包、分发和安装 Python 代码的标准方式, ......
文件 Python python egg

python作业

输入多个成绩,以#结束 输出不及格成绩和个数。 Online Python Compiler. Code, Compile, Run and Debug python program online.Write your code in this editor and press "Run" butt ......
python

Python 既是解释型语言,也是编译型语言

哈喽大家好,我是咸鱼 不知道有没有小伙伴跟我一样,刚开始学习 Python 的时候都听说过 Python 是一种解释型语言,因为它在运行的时候会逐行解释并执行,而 C++ 这种是编译型语言 不过我今天看到了一篇文章,作者提出 Python 其实也有编译的过程,解释器会先编译再执行 不但如此,作者还认 ......
语言 既是 Python

软件开发项目文档系列之十如何撰写测试用例

测试用例的重要性和意义在于它们是软件开发和维护过程中的关键工具,用于确保软件产品的质量、稳定性和可靠性。通过详细描述了如何测试不同方面的功能和性能,测试用例可以帮助团队发现潜在问题、验证功能是否按照规格要求正常运行,并确保软件在各种使用情境下表现出色。它们也有助于提高开发人员和测试人员之间的沟通,减... ......
软件开发 文档 项目 软件

「Log」2023.11.7 小记

序幕 早上好冷好冷好冷。 \(\text{6:40}\):冰冻到校。 补昨天的博客,一直补到七点多。 \(\text{7:30}\):模拟赛开题。 题面都很简洁,简单浏览一遍,感觉没什么不可做题。 先开 T1,缩点是显著的,缩完点直接套了个贪心上去。 大样例过不了,开始思考正确性。 用一条链就简单地 ......
小记 2023 Log 11

numpy.asarray() in Python

numpy.asaray()函数用于将输入转换为数组。输入可以是列表、元组列表、元组、元组的元组、列表和数组的元组。 语法 numpy.asarray(arr,dtype=None,order=None) 参数 arr:[array_like]输入数据,可以转换为数组的任何形式。这包括列表、元组列表 ......
asarray Python numpy in

python中[::-1]的用法

在Python编程中,我们经常需要处理和操作数据结构,如列表、字符串和元组等。切片操作是一种强大且常用的方法,通过指定索引范围取出部分数据,不仅提高了代码的可读性,还大大节省了编码时间 本文详细介绍Python中的切片操作方法,帮助读者更好地理解和应用。 一、切片操作的基本概念 1.1 切片是什么? ......
python

使用Python将MySQL查询结果导出到Excel(xlsxwriter)

在实际工作中,我们经常需要将数据库中的数据导出到Excel表格中进行进一步的分析和处理。Python中的pymysql和xlsxwriter库提供了很好的解决方案,使得这一过程变得简单而高效。 建立数据库连接 首先,我们需要使用pymysql库来建立与MySQL数据库的连接,并指定要连接的数据库名称 ......
xlsxwriter 结果 Python MySQL Excel

软件开发项目文档系列之九如何撰写测试方案

测试方案是任何软件开发和项目实施过程中的重要组成部分,它提供了确保系统质量和可靠性的蓝图。通过明确定义测试的范围、策略、资源和计划,测试方案确保项目团队明白如何有效地执行测试,并提供客观的评估和反馈。它有助于降低项目风险,减少成本,改进交付质量,以满足用户需求和业务目标。测试方案通常包括引言、引用文... ......
软件开发 文档 方案 项目 软件

Python 机器学习入门:数据集、数据类型和统计学

机器学习是通过研究数据和统计信息使计算机学习的过程。机器学习是迈向人工智能(AI)的一步。机器学习是一个分析数据并学会预测结果的程序。 数据集 在计算机的思维中,数据集是任何数据的集合。它可以是从数组到完整数据库的任何东西。 数组的示例: [99,86,87,88,111,86,103,87,94, ......
数据 统计学 机器 类型 Python

【随手记】python免api调用谷歌翻译

pip3 install googletrans==4.0.0-rc1 from googletrans import Translator translator = Translator() translation = translator.translate('Create a biased r ......
手记 python api

Python51days

ython_BootStrap1. 导入bootstrapBootStrap 已经写好的css样式,我们如果想要使用Boostrap: 下载boostrap模板在页面上引入bootsrap文件编写HTML时,按照Boostrap的规定来编写+自定制。bootsrap网址: https://www.b ......
Python days 51

CSS样式的内容

字体样式 css提供了大量的字体样式,下面将说明部分字体样式的内容 一.color颜色 表示字体的颜色,可以直接使用英文单词,也可以使用rgb(),或者使用rgba()来赋值 语法: color: 英文颜色/rgb(x,x,x)/rgba(x,x,x,x); ①rgb():由红绿蓝混合成的颜色,取值 ......
样式 内容 CSS

代码随想训练营第二十七天(Python)| 93.复原IP地址 、 78.子集、 90.子集II

93.复原IP地址 1、方法一 class Solution: def restoreIpAddresses(self, s: str) -> List[str]: res = [] self.tracebacking(s, 0, [], res) return res def tracebacki ......
子集 训练营 随想 代码 地址

PTA作业七(Python)

判断题 单选题 函数题 6-1 sdut-使用函数求a+aa+aaa++⋯+aa.....aaa(n个a)之和。 def fn(a,n): b=a i=0 sums=0 while i<n: sums+=b b=b*10+a i+=1 return sums 6-2 兔子繁殖 def rabit(n ......
Python PTA

centos7.6 安装python3.7

1,更新系统 yum update 2,安装必要的依赖 sudo yum install -y gcc openssl-devel bzip2-devel libffi-devel 3,下载Python 3.7 在 /usr/local/ 目录进行的下载,可根据需要调整 wget https://w ......
centos7 python3 centos python

如何深度学习Python?

安装必要软件:首先需要安装Anaconda或Miniconda等科研计算环境,并创建虚拟环境以便管理不同项目所需库和版本。可以按照如下步骤进行操作: 下载并安装 Anaconda 或 Miniconda。 打开命令行工具(Windows 系统中为 cmd),输入 conda create --nam ......
深度 Python

python连接redis集群写入数据

环境; Python:3.6.5 需要安装redis-py-cluster模块 #!/usr/bin/env python #coding=utf-8 from rediscluster import RedisCluster startup_nodes = [ {"host": "192.168. ......
集群 数据 python redis

最近用python解决了一个批量修改文件名的问题,大大地节省了很多人力成本。

最近用python解决了一个批量修改文件名的问题,大大地节省了很多人力成本。 重命名前: 重命名后: 以下是实现代码过程: import osdef func1(path1): i = 1 suffix = '.txt' # 设置后缀,筛选特定文件以更改名称 for file in os.listd ......
文件名 大地 成本 人力 文件

@babel/traverse API文档

https://evilrecluse.top/Babel-traverse-api-doc/#/?id=api%e4%bf%a1%e6%81%af babel-handbook: https://github.com/jamiebuilds/babel-handbook/blob/master/t ......
traverse 文档 babel API

搜索文档树、bs4其他用法、css选择器、selenium基本使用、selenium其他用法

搜索文档树 # 1 find_all :找所有 列表 # 2 find 找一个 Tag类的对象 find和find_all from bs4 import BeautifulSoup html_doc = """ <html><head><title>The Dormouse's story</ti ......
selenium 文档 bs4 css bs

Python学习1

PyCharm快捷键: ctrl+ alt + s:打开软件设置 ctrl+d∶复制当前行代码 shift + alt + 上/下:将当前行代码上调或者下调 crtl + shift + f10∶运行当前代码文 shift +f6 :重命名文件 ctrl+ f:搜索 数据类型: 注释分类: 注释是代 ......
Python

Python语言的特点

Python语言的设计非常优雅,明确,简单。 语法简洁:实现相同语言的代码行数,是其他语言的1/5或者1/10,编写起来更加简单 与平台无关:Python程序可以在如何安装了Python解释器的计算机的环境上运行 粘性拓展:能够整合各种代码,被称为胶水语言 开源理念:为语言发展奠定了坚实的群众基础 ......
特点 语言 Python

Python的应用领域

web开发 Python在web开发上有很多框架Django、Flask、Tornado等众多框架 在我国豆瓣、美团、知乎都使用Python做基础的设施建设 数据分析和科学计算: Python有着众多的第三方库的支持 方便帮助数据分析人员去完成数据分析和可视化的操作 人工智能和机器学习 可使用第三方 ......
应用领域 领域 Python

软件开发项目文档系列之八数据库设计说明书

数据库设计说明书是一个关键文档,它提供了有关数据库的详细信息,包括设计、结构、运行环境、数据安全、管理和维护等方面的内容 ......

python 播放语音使用 playsound -注意事项

https://github.com/TaylorSMarks/playsound pip install playsound >>> from playsound import playsound >>> playsound('/path/to/a/sound/file/you/want/to/p ......
playsound 注意事项 语音 事项 python
共13700篇  :93/457页 首页上一页93下一页尾页